In 1970s Ireland, the nation's youth were craving an escape - and music was going to provide it.

Over the course of the next few decades, what had been a gigging backwater was transformed into the centre of the live entertainment universe.

Fields of Dreams tells the story of that remarkable change through the trailblazers who made it happen.


Narrated by singer songwriter Róisín O, this 10-part series chronicles the rise of the festival and the extraordinary local scene that saw many Irish acts touch greatness.

With stories equally hilarious and infuriating, it's a portrait of success and failure and everything in between.

  • The End of the Beginning | 2
    Jul 3 2025

    The end of the beginning as the glut of new festivals are taken down by a combination of tragedy, money and competition.


    The mainly Irish line-ups become more international as fierce rivalry forces promoters to shell out huge sums on the likes of ageing rocker Chuck Berry.


    The Radiators from Space discuss being implicated when a man was stabbed to death at a punk festival and why a combination of heavy handed Hell’s Angels and the tragic drowning deaths of 8 men finished Lisdoonvarna.

  • Out with the Old | 1
    Jul 3 2025

    The story of what Ireland’s music scene was, and an introduction to what it would become.


    This episode introduces the grim 1970s, and the young people’s desire to leave the bleakness behind.


    The biggest act of the 70s - Horselips - tell their story while future stars including Mary Black, Sharon Shannon, Tom Dunne and Fiachna Ó Braonáin outline their first steps into music.


    Meanwhile, the seeds of the first festivals are sewn.
